Few players embodied toughness and leadership like Les Richter, a linebacker whose presence on the field demanded respect. Originally drafted second overall in 1952, Richter’s road to the Los Angeles Rams was anything but ordinary—he was traded for eleven players, a testament to how highly he was valued before even stepping onto the field. Once in the NFL, he quickly became one of the most dominant defenders of his era, earning eight consecutive Pro Bowl selections and leading the Rams’ defense with his brutal tackling, relentless pursuit, and unmatched intelligence. In addition to being an elite linebacker, Richter was also an accurate kicker, making him one of the most versatile players of his generation. His contributions to the game earned him a Hall of Fame induction in 2011, long overdue for a player of his caliber.
